gda2.0 1.9.102GPL/LGPLGNU Data Access
GNU Data Access is an attempt to provide uniform access to different kinds of data sources (databases, information servers, mail spools, etc). It is a complete architecture that provides all you need to access your data. libgda was part of the GNOME-DB project (http://www.gnome-db.org/), but has been separated from it to allow non-GNOME applications to be developed based on it. Drivers for the supported databases are included in the gda2.0-* packages.
postgresql-pltcl 8.1.4BSDThe PL/Tcl procedural language for PostgreSQL
PostgreSQL is an advanced Object-Relational database management system. The postgresql-pltcl package contains the the PL/Tcl procedural languages for the backend. PL/Tcl is part of the core server package.
postgresql-server 8.1.4BSDThe programs needed to create and run a PostgreSQL server
The postgresql-server package includes the programs needed to create and run a PostgreSQL server, which will in turn allow you to create and maintain PostgreSQL databases. PostgreSQL is an advanced Object-Relational database management system (DBMS) that supports almost all SQL constructs (including transactions, subselects and user-defined types and functions). You should install postgresql-server if you want to create and maintain your own PostgreSQL databases and/or your own PostgreSQL server. You also need to install the postgresql and postgresql-devel packages. After installing this package, please read postgresql.mdv.releasenote.
postgresql 8.1.4BSDPostgreSQL client programs and libraries
PostgreSQL is an advanced Object-Relational database management system (DBMS) that supports almost all SQL constructs (including transactions, subselects and user-defined types and functions). The postgresql package includes the client programs and libraries that you'll need to access a PostgreSQL DBMS server. These PostgreSQL client programs are programs that directly manipulate the internal structure of PostgreSQL databases on a PostgreSQL server. These client programs can be located on the same machine with the PostgreSQL server, or may be on a remote machine which accesses a PostgreSQL server over a network connection. This package contains the client libraries for C and C++, as well as command-line utilities for managing PostgreSQL databases on a PostgreSQL server. If you want to manipulate a PostgreSQL database on a remote PostgreSQL server, you need this package. You also need to install this package if you're installing the postgresql-server package.
